Taylor and Ashcroft is reviewing a new product with labour cost of $16.40 per unit, raw materials cost of $41.65 a unit, and fixed costs of $164,000 a year. Sales are projected at 85,000 units per year over the 3-year life of the product. What is the amount of the total variable costs per year?
